Assault Rifle feels good, Battle Rifle feels good, love the new Commando weapon, new pistol is a little underpowered (to be expected) but has that good precision for headshots. I do think the rocket launcher’s blast radius could get turned down a tad. The grenades have a good bounce to them and love the new maps.
I will admit that I took a sizeable break from Halo after Halo 5’s release. Too many changes for me. Holding LT to aim down sights, vaulting over ledges, having a new charge ability that was an instant kill, all things that made me kinda lose interest. I picked up Game Pass this last summer and decided to run through the campaign again and I’m glad I did, got a refresh on the story and got a little more comfortable with all the changes in gameplay. >>Jumping into Halo Infinite, I love what they did with the controls. It feels like they brought it back to more of a Halo 3 vibe but still managed to hold onto sprint and made vaulting ledges just an automatic thing.
